NU Living is a design-led property developer working primarily across East London and Essex. It’s the in-house developer for Swan Housing Association and values ‘ethics and sustainability while still creating affordable homes with high standards.’

Blackwall Reach is a large NU Living development that’s been created in partnership with Swan Housing Association. The property features one, two and three-bedroom apartments and penthouses with views of the River Thames, Canary Wharf and the West End.

“Thanks to a £300 million budget, London’s Blackwall Reach regeneration project is set to completely transform a 20-acre slice of E14. It’s so ambitious in scale that it’s been listed as the 50th largest regeneration scheme in the country by Planning magazine. Once home to Robin Hood Gardens, a 1960s housing estate, it’s being completely remodelled to create more than 1,500 new homes in Poplar, which is in the borough of Tower Hamlets. More than 600 of those homes will be affordable housing, 98 of which have already been completed at the site’s northern end.” – HomeViews Property Pro on Blackwall Reach
